AROUND THE THEATRES

Hastings Attractions REGENT. — To-day till Friday: "The General Died at Dawn" (Gary Cooper, Madeleine Carroll). STATE. — To-day : "Under Your Spell" (Lawrence Tibbett, Wendy Barrie, Arthur Treacher, Gregory Ratoff). COSY. — To-day : "Devil's Squadron'5 (Richard Dix, Karen Morley, Lloyd NoIan) and "The Mine with. the Iron Door" (Cecilia Parker, Richard Arlen). Wednesday: "Two in a Crowd" (Joel McGrea, Joan Bennett, Henry Armetta, Alison Skipmorth). MUNICIPAL.— For four nights, beginning to-night: "The Connors-Paul Revue Company, with George "Wallace. To-nigjht and Monday: "Calling All Stars." Tuesday and Wednesday: "I^ngh Town Laugh,"
